What is Affiliate Marketing?
Affiliate marketing involves partnering with companies (merchants) that offer an affiliate program. As an affiliate, you promote their products or services using a unique tracking link. When someone clicks on your link and makes a purchase, you earn a commission. This model benefits both parties: the merchant gains exposure and sales, while the affiliate earns money for their marketing efforts.

Steps to Start with Affiliate Marketing
1. Choose Your Niche
Your niche should reflect both your interests and profitability potential. Here are some tips to find the perfect niche:
-
Passion Meets Profit: Select a niche that you are passionate about, which also has a sizable target audience. For example, if you love fitness, consider promoting health supplements or workout equipment.
-
Research Trends: Utilize tools like Google Trends, SEMrush, and Ahrefs to find trending topics within different niches.
-
Assess Competition: Analyze existing affiliate marketers in your chosen niche. A little competition can indicate a lucrative market, but saturation may require you to rethink your angle.
2. Find Quality Affiliate Programs
Once you’ve settled on a niche, it’s time to find affiliate programs that align with your chosen field. Here are some factors to consider:
-
Commission Rates: Look for programs that offer competitive commissions. Some common structures include pay-per-sale (PPS), pay-per-click (PPC), and pay-per-lead (PPL).
-
Cookie Duration: The longer the cookie duration, the better. This means you’ll get credit for sales for a longer period after the initial click.
-
Reputation: Choose programs and networks that are trustworthy. Reading reviews and seeking recommendations within forums can help.
Popular Affiliate Networks:
- Amazon Associates
- ClickBank
- ShareASale
- CJ Affiliate
3. Build Your Platform
Your platform is crucial for promoting your affiliate products. Here are some popular options to consider:
-
Blogging: Starting a blog allows you to create valuable content, optimize for SEO, and drive traffic to your affiliate links.
-
Social Media: Platforms like Instagram, Pinterest, and TikTok can be excellent avenues for promoting products visually.
-
YouTube: Video marketing can effectively showcase products, and you can include affiliate links in the description box.
-
Email Marketing: Building an email list allows for direct communication with your audience, making it easier to promote products.
4. Create Quality Content
Quality content is king in affiliate marketing. Here are some formats to consider:
-
Product Reviews: Review products you genuinely like and explain their benefits and drawbacks.
-
How-to Guides: Create informative guides that incorporate your affiliate products naturally.
-
Comparisons: Compare different products within the same category to help potential buyers make informed decisions.
-
Listicles: Curate lists of top products in your niche, providing links to each one.
5. Drive Traffic to Your Content
Once your content is published, the next step is driving traffic. Here are some methods to explore:
-
SEO: Optimize your content for search engines using relevant keywords, meta descriptions, and alt tags.
-
Social Media Marketing: Share your content on social media platforms, engaging with followers and building a community.
-
Paid Advertising: Use platforms like Google Ads or Facebook Ads to reach a larger audience.
-
Networking: Collaborate with other bloggers or influencers in your niche for guest posting opportunities or joint ventures.
6. Track Your Performance
Tracking your performance is crucial for understanding what works and what doesn’t. Utilize tools like Google Analytics to monitor metrics such as:
-
Traffic Sources: Where are your visitors coming from?
-
Conversion Rates: How many clicks convert into sales?
-
Engagement Metrics: Analyze bounce rates, time spent on page, and more to gauge content effectiveness.
7. Optimize and Scale
Continuously analyze your performance and optimize based on the data. Here are some strategies to scale your efforts:
-
A/B Testing: Experiment with different headlines, visuals, or calls to action to see what resonates best with your audience.
-
Content Repurposing: Turn a successful blog post into a video or podcast episode to reach different audience segments.
-
Expand Your Niche: As you gain confidence, consider branching into related niches to capture new opportunities.

FAQs
Q1: How much money can I make with affiliate marketing?
The potential earnings in affiliate marketing vary significantly based on factors such as your niche, the quality of your content, and the effectiveness of your marketing strategies. Some affiliates make a few hundred dollars per month, while others earn six or even seven figures annually.
Q2: Do I need a website to start affiliate marketing?
While having a website can significantly enhance your credibility, it isn’t strictly necessary. You can use social media platforms or email marketing as alternative methods. However, a blog or website can provide a home for your content and serve as a hub for your affiliate links.
Q3: Is affiliate marketing a scam?
Affiliate marketing itself is a legitimate business model. However, like any industry, there are scams and unethical practices. It’s essential to choose reputable affiliate programs and promote products you genuinely believe in.
Q4: How do I choose the best products to promote?
Select products based on their relevance to your audience, the commission rates, and their reputation in the market. Promoting products you trust will help build credibility with your audience.
Q5: How long will it take to see results in affiliate marketing?
The timeframe for seeing results varies. It could take anywhere from a few weeks to several months, depending on your marketing efforts, content quality, and audience engagement. Patience and persistence are key.
